Zaha Hadid is a wildly controversial architect, who for many years built almost nothing, despite her designs winning prizes and critical acclaim. Some even said her work was unbuildable. Yet over the past decade she has completed numerous structures including the Rosenthal Center for Contemporary Art in Cincinnati (which the New York Times called ”the most important new building in America since the Cold War”), the MAXXI Museum in Rome, the Guangzhou Opera House, her first completed project in China, and the London Aquatics Center for the 2012 Olympics. Today, Hadid is firmly established among the élite of world architecture, her audacious and futuristic designs as well as her sense for style and fashion having catapulted her to international fame.

CONTENTS

  • Moonsoon Restaurant
  • Vitra Fire Station
  • Landscape Formation One
  • Mind Zone Millenium Dome
  • Hoenheim-Nord Terminus and Car Park
  • Bergisel Ski Jump
  • Lois & Richard Rosenthal Center for Contemporary Art
  • Ordupgaard Museum Extension
  • Phaeno Science Center
  • BMW Central Building
  • Maggie’s Centre Fife
  • Nordpark Railway Stations
  • Mobile Art – Chanel Contemporary Art Container
  • Zaragoza Bridge Pavilion
  • MAXXI: National Museum of XXI Century Arts
  • Burnham Pavilion
  • Sheikh Zayed Bridge
  • Evelyn Grace Academy
  • Guangzhou Opera House
  • CMA CGM Tower
  • Glascow Riverside Museum
  • London Aquatics Centre
  • Roca London Gallery
  • Life and Work
